Package: libgnokii3-dev Version: 0.6.13-1 Severity: important From trying to install libgnokii3-dev with libgnokii2-dev already installed:
frobnitz:~# aptitude install libgnokii3-dev Reading package lists... Done Building dependency tree... Done Reading extended state information Initializing package states... Done Writing extended state information... Done Reading task descriptions... Done Building tag database... Done The following packages have been kept back: linux-headers-2.6-686 linux-headers-2.6.16-2 linux-headers-2.6.16-2-686 valgrind The following NEW packages will be installed: libgnokii3-dev 0 packages upgraded, 1 newly installed, 0 to remove and 4 not upgraded. Need to get 0B/277kB of archives. After unpacking 815kB will be used. Writing extended state information... Done (Reading database ... 247925 files and directories currently installed.) Unpacking libgnokii3-dev (from .../libgnokii3-dev_0.6.13-2+pb1_i386.deb) ... dpkg: error processing /var/cache/pbuildd/pool/g/gnokii/libgnokii3-dev_0.6.13-2+pb1_i386.deb (--unpack): trying to overwrite `/usr/include/gnokii/bitmaps.h', which is also in package libgnokii2-dev dpkg-deb: subprocess paste killed by signal (Broken pipe) Errors were encountered while processing: /var/cache/pbuildd/pool/g/gnokii/libgnokii3-dev_0.6.13-2+pb1_i386.deb E: Sub-process /usr/bin/dpkg returned an error code (1) A package failed to install. Trying to recover: As the subject says, you need to fix this by adding Conflicts: and Replaces: on libgnokii2-dev to libgnokii3-dev (but *not* Provides:). -- Daniel Schepler
